About 5-methyl-3,4-dihydro-2H-chromen-4-ol

5-methyl-3,4-dihydro-2H-chromen-4-ol (PubChem CID 57432319) has the molecular formula C10H12O2 and a molecular weight of 164.20 g/mol. Its IUPAC name is 5-methyl-3,4-dihydro-2H-chromen-4-ol.
